Top neighbourhoods in Nairobi

Westlands
Westlands blends sleek corporate towers with high-end shopping and vibrant nightlife in Nairobi's premier business district. Hit up Sarit Centre and Westgate malls for luxury brands, then wander between contemporary art galleries tucked inside office buildings. When hunger strikes, choose from upscale Italian, Lebanese, or fusion African restaurants lining Parklands Road. Rooftop bars offer stunning skyline views while serving craft cocktails until the wee hours. Getting around is easy with abundant matatus and ride-sharing services connecting you to city centre. Business travellers appreciate the modern hotels with conference facilities, though expect to pay more for everything in this upscale area.


Nairobi Central Business District
Nairobi Central Business District buzzes with towering office blocks and the iconic cylindrical Kenyatta International Conference Centre dominating the skyline. Shop for colourful handicrafts at the vibrant Maasai Market or dive into the sensory feast of City Market with its fresh produce and local vendors. Take a breather at nearby Uhuru Park or Jeevanjee Gardens when the urban energy gets overwhelming. Dining options range from street food vendors serving nyama choma to upscale restaurants in office towers. Most business activity winds down after 5pm, so plan accordingly. Getting around is easy with abundant matatu terminals and bus stations, though traffic can be heavy during rush hours.

Karen
Karen blends luxury with nature just minutes from Nairobi's bustle. Wildlife encounters await at the Giraffe Centre, where these gentle giants bend down for up-close hellos. History buffs can wander the colonial-era Karen Blixen Museum and its sweeping garden grounds. Between wildlife sanctuaries and high-end shopping at The Hub Karen, the area offers a perfect mix of adventure and comfort. Dining options range from Italian bistros to authentic Kenyan cuisine in tree-shaded settings. Most attractions require transport, with Uber and private vehicles being the easiest ways to navigate between sites. Accommodation lean upscale, with boutique hotels and luxury lodges nestled among the neighborhood's lush, quiet streets.

Gigiri
Gigiri combines diplomatic sophistication with unexpected natural beauty right in Nairobi's exclusive heart. The Village Market offers upscale shopping while the magnificent Karura Forest provides miles of hiking trails past hidden waterfalls. The UN headquarters complex adds international flair with its striking modernist architecture surrounded by embassy flags fluttering along tree-lined avenues. The dining scene features elegant restaurants serving refined international cuisine to a cosmopolitan crowd. Luxury hotels and diplomatic guesthouses dominate the accommodation options with premium amenities. Getting around requires private transport or ride-sharing apps, as public transit is limited in this serene, security-conscious area.





Kilimani
Kilimani delivers all the perks of an upscale Nairobi area without the city centre bustle. Tree-lined boulevards connect glass-fronted corporate towers with luxury shopping at Yaya Centre and The Junction malls. Rooftop restaurants serve up international cuisine alongside stunning skyline views. The leafy streets hide embassy buildings and gated communities perfect for travellers who appreciate a quieter Nairobi experience. Getting around is a breeze with Uber services usually arriving within 10 minutes. Matatu routes connect you to the CBD just 15 minutes away. Accommodation range from luxury serviced apartments to boutique hotels with rooftop pools and 24/7 security.

Giraffes wander within sight of skyscrapers at Nairobi National Park, where lions roam just minutes from city centre traffic jams. The National Museum showcases Kenya's rich heritage through fossils and cultural artefacts that tell the human origin storey. Bargain for everything from wooden masks to beaded jewellery at the bustling City Market, where haggling isn't just allowed but expected. Watch traditional dances at Bomas of Kenya, where performers represent tribes from across the country. For wildlife encounters without leaving town, feed endangered Rothschild's giraffes by hand at the Giraffe Centre. The Karen Blixen Museum offers a glimpse into colonial history inside the 'Out of Africa' author's former home.

Things to do in Nairobi
Nairobi blends rich wildlife with rolling parks and verdant woodlands, offering scenic safaris, lively shopping, and outdoor escapades such as hiking and boating. Its diverse natural landscapes and thrilling activities promise a refreshing, immersive getaway.
- Nairobi National ParkOpens in a new window – Explore the unique experience of a national park located just outside the city. Here, you can spot a variety of wildlife, including lions, giraffes, and rhinos, all set against the backdrop of Nairobi’s skyline. Enjoy a guided safari or take a leisurely walk to appreciate the diverse flora and fauna in this natural haven.
- Uhuru ParkOpens in a new window – Take a break from the bustling city at this serene urban park. Enjoy a stroll around the lush gardens, and don’t miss the iconic freedom monument. This park is an ideal spot for picnics, relaxation, or even a paddle boat ride on the small lake.
- Banana Hill Art GalleryOpens in a new window – Immerse yourself in the vibrant Kenyan art scene at this gallery. Featuring a diverse collection of contemporary works from local artists, you can admire paintings, sculptures, and crafts while supporting the artistic community. Take some time to engage with the pieces and perhaps purchase a unique souvenir.
- City SquareOpens in a new window – Visit this historical piazza, which is often buzzing with local life. Surrounded by significant buildings, it’s a great place to observe daily activities and enjoy the lively atmosphere. Grab a coffee at one of the nearby cafés as you watch the world go by.
- National ArchivesOpens in a new window – Discover the rich history of Kenya at this historic civic building. Home to an impressive collection of artefacts, photographs, and documents, the National Archives provides insight into the nation’s past. Take a guided tour to learn more about the exhibits and their significance.

Best time to go to Nairobi
Nairobi experiences its lowest average temperature in July, at 63.7°F (17.6°C), while March is the hottest month, with an average temperature of 69.6°F (20.9°C). April is typically the wettest month. If you’re looking to soak up the lively atmosphere in Nairobi, January, July, and September are the peak months to visit, bustling with fellow travelers. During this peak period, the weather is mostly sunny, with no rainfall. However, if you prefer a more relaxed experience, May, August, and October are perfect for a quieter getaway, marked by no to light rainfall and mostly sunny to mostly cloudy conditions.
